Mount Kinabalu is situated in the East Malaysia state of Sabah on the island of Borneo. It is the place where you could see breathtaking sunrise from above the clouds, 13,435 feet (4095 meters) above sea level. Kinabalu National Park or Taman Negara Kinabalu was established as one of the first national parks of Malaysia in 1964.

Along the way from Kota Kinabalu to Sandakan, you can drop by at so many nice places to be visited. Starting from kundasang, later on Ranau and all this places was the nearest area to Kinabalu Mountain and it takes about 2 to 3 hours from Kota Kinabalu. So, it was damn cool enough and you don’t have to put on your car air cond. Besides, you can drop by the Kinabalu Park, Sabah Tea Garden, Strawberry Garden, Bundu Tuhan ( many butterflies there), and also Poring Hot spring.  Come and visit Sabah and you will know all this places especially for those who loves nature much.
